China 'Uncovers Olympic Terror Plot'
Source: Time

(BEIJING, China) — China says it has uncovered a criminal ring planning to kidnap athletes and others at the Beijing Olympic Games.Thirty-five members of a ring based in the restive western Xinjiang region were arrested, Ministry of Public Security Spokesman Wu Heping told a news conference.
"We face a real terrorist threat," Wu said. The arrests took place between March 26 and April 6, he said.

Since the Sept. 11, 2001, terror hijackings, China has tried to portray the simmering separatist rebellion in Xinjiang as being fueled by terrorist organizations in Central Asia and the Middle East. But evidence made public has been scarce.
Western embassies asked Beijing for more information after authorities said they broke up an attempt to hijack a plane in western China last month but so far no evidence has been provided, diplomats have said.

On Thursday, Wu said the ring was plotting to kidnap athletes, foreign journalists and other visitors to the August Games. He added that police had also confiscated almost 22 pounds of explosives and eight sticks of dynamite and "jihadist" literature in the latest raids in Urumqi, the capital of Xinjiang.

18. Sorry folks, no bullshit here.
Well, probably not anyway. Xinjiang is the home of the Uyghurs, which was an independent Muslim kingdom until the 1700's when China invaded. The Uyghurs rebelled and drove the Chinese out in the mid-1800's, but China re-invaded in the 1870's. There was another rebellion in the 1930's that lead to about a years worth of independence. There have been nonstop assasinations, bombings, and insurgencies ever since, and the Uyghur consider themselves to be the occupied nation of East Turkestan. Much like the Native Americans, they have few qualms about killing Han civilians, who they consider to be occupying colonist invaders.

It's no suprise that they'd plan attacks during the Olympics. They've been trying to gain international sympathy for their plight for decades, but unlike the Palestinians and the Tibetans, have been mostly ignored by international activists. Raiding the Olympics worked quite well for the Palestinians!
